5.0 classic
Across the Sun Before the Night Takes Us
This band grabbed my attention, Seems they have taken the best of both worlds to create a collage in my mind. Each song I listen to paints a different painting each time. That just makes this an all around classic for me. Like the old famous pianists and artists from history, I feel that's the kind of intensity and talent you get from these guys. It seems each and every song I have listened to by them has had the up most delicacy taken when written to truly be a masterpiece all its own. The break downs and solo's are incredible, all the instruments down to the soundboard are rich and full of talent. And the singer, well lets just say no one "in my opinion" that plays this kind of metal can do it the way this guy does, he keeps each song fresh with the clean sing without sacrificing skill-full vocal patterns for it. His voice is almost angelic when he clean sings and then his scream is just the icing on the cake for me. With all of that being said keep in mind I just found this band a week ago and at the time wasn't really feeling anything with clean vocals anymore. Wasn't really feeling anything out there with soundboards either until now, actually I don't know if its a soundboard, keyboard, piano or all of the above but its awesome! If you have ever listened to anything similar to this band, give these guys a chance!
